Viewfinder: Occoquan Interiors (A Game of Merchant Tag: Part III)

Patch contributor played a final round of Merchant Tag for this week's Viewfinder.

Unpredictable weather and a promise made in prompted me to play a last round of on September 21.  Not only will I devise any excuse to stroll through Occoquan, but shooting interiors has proven to be once again rather enjoyable: I like the easy conversations with shopkeepers and the ability to peek behind counters and into cupboards and closets.

Sugar Buzz tagged The Pink Bicycle Tea Room two months ago.  Owner Lisa Johnson, though absent while I snapped photographs of her radiant rooms, chose to tag MJ's Ice Cream-N-More, a jovial ice cream parlor located in The Courtyard area of Union Street.

In this edition of the game, I had to modify rules by selecting the next shop since I had done a photo shoot at Lil' Bit of Posh while waiting for the tea room to open.  Owner Suzanne Monaghan was an enthusiastic participant; she tagged Spiral Creations, which opened this summer on Mill Street.

Spiral Creations owner Kathy Alden, who was coincidentally being interviewed by Lake Ridge-Occoquan Patch's very own Rachel Leon at the time I walked through the door, chose to highlight her next door neighbor, Kelly's Artbox, thus finalizing this last edition of Merchant Tag.

I hope you have enjoyed playing this virtual game of tag with me since May!  Enjoy...
